Where and When To Watch 2018 #TheGameAwards
Another year, another Game Awards, and one that looks to be even more exciting compared to the last year with brand new video game reveals, live musical performances and a line-up of brilliant video game nominations presented by well known Hollywood and videogame figures, all brought together by Geoff Keighley.
Whilst the event is officially showing on the 6th of December US time, those of us in the UK will be able to catch the live show on the 7th of December at 01:30 A.M. We have attached the YouTube embed below which is where you will officially be able to check it out.
The event will be streamed in 4K Ultra HD, and will also be available on Twitch, Steam TV, Facebook Live, PSN and Xbox Mixer just to name a few. As you can imagine there is a lot of choice available to watch it on a device of your choice, whether it be a PC, Console or Mobile.
